Lamar Bruni Vergara Trust is located in Laredo, TX. The organization was established in 1990. According to its NTEE Classification (T22) the organization is classified as: Private Independent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Lamar Bruni Vergara Trust is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Lamar Bruni Vergara Trust generated $3.0m in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 8 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(4.7%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$4.5m during the year ending 12/2023. Since 2016, Lamar Bruni Vergara Trust has awarded 233 individual grants totaling $28,457,218.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
